The Third Level of Appeal is established when at least $140 remains in controversy following a decision by a Qualified Independent Contractor (QIC). A request for reconsideration through an Administrative Law Judge (ALJ) hearing must be filed within 60 days of receipt of the reconsideration decision.
Third Level of Appeal - Office of Medicare Hearings and Appeals' decision is made at the third level of appeal (OMHA) Any party that disagrees with the QIC's (Qualified Independent Contractor) decision to reconsider may ask for a hearing before an ALJ through the Office of Medicare Hearings and Appeals (OMHA). Your appeal will be evaluated by an OMHA adjudicator at Level 3 of the appeals process, and you may have a hearing before an Administrative.
